Mahindra & Mahindra, the world’s largest farm tractor maker, has announced an ambitious new strategy to strengthen its leadership in India and expand globally. The company shared its updated roadmap during its latest Investor Day, focusing on tractors, electrification, farm machinery, and global expansion.
Mahindra’s farm business has already shown solid growth:
Consolidated revenue grew 1.7 times, reaching ₹35,375 crore.
Global tractor volume rose 1.4 times, hitting 4.33 lakh units.
Farm PBIT surged 2.6 times to ₹4,947 crore.
The farm segment contributed 39% to PAT and 32% to cash generation (post capex and investments) from FY21–FY25.
This strong performance sets the stage for the company’s next major leap.
Mahindra’s new strategy is built around four main growth drivers:
Mahindra is upgrading and expanding its tractor portfolio to match India’s rising demand for larger, more powerful tractors. Market data shows:
40–50 HP tractors grew from 49% (FY20) to 64% (FY25).
Tractors above 50 HP are expected to grow from 7% (earlier estimate) to 9% by FY30.
To meet this shift, Mahindra is leveraging its powerful dual-brand strategy:
Mahindra – India’s No.1 tractor brand
Swaraj – India’s No.2 tractor brand
The company is expanding its NextGen Portfolio, which includes:
Naya Swaraj
Swaraj Protek
These tractors are built for toughness, low ownership cost, and heavy-load performance.
Favourable economic trends are also supporting the market, with profitability in cash and horticulture crops rising 5.6%, while tractor prices dropped 7.1% (as per the Tractor Price Index).
Mahindra is boosting its global presence through its “Building Momentum” initiative across the USA, Brazil, Turkey, and Japan.
USA Market
OJA platform captured 8.5% US market share.
In the sub-110HP segment (200,000 tractors annually), Mahindra reached a 10.4% share in sub-20HP tractors in Q4 FY25.
Plans include expanding through 440+ dealers.
Brazil Market
Sub-120HP market estimated at 40,000 tractors.
Mahindra currently holds:
8% share in <120HP
~20% share in <50HP
Expansion plans include:
Launching OJA and NOVO platforms
A new High HP platform
Setting up a new manufacturing facility
Mahindra also plans to globally launch:
OJA Small Utility
OJA Large Utility
High HP Platform
Mahindra is investing heavily in technology to create the next generation of farming solutions. The three main technology pillars are:
Electrification
Development of Mahindra OJA Electric Tractors.
Autonomy
Work is underway on Level 2 Autonomous Tractors to improve precision, productivity, and comfort.
Alternative Fuels
Exploring Biodiesel blends, CNG, and Ethanol (Flex-Fuel).
Mahindra is also advancing farm services through:
Telematics
Drone-based solutions
Satellite imagery
Technology as a Service (TaaS) with Pay-as-you-use models
Mahindra aims to rapidly grow its farm machinery business, already a ₹1,000 crore sector with strong potential. The company will use its vast network of 2,300+ tractor dealers to sell both traditional equipment and new-generation machinery under the Mahindra and Swaraj brands.

Mahindra’s four-vector strategy—strengthening domestic tractors, expanding globally, advancing electrification and autonomy, and scaling farm machinery—positions the company for strong long-term growth. With solid financial performance and a powerful dealer network, Mahindra is preparing to lead not only India’s tractor market but also key global markets. The company’s push into technology, electric tractors, and precision agriculture shows that it is ready to shape the future of farming worldwide.
